Aaron Manning

Interpretation Manager at Historic Royal Palaces

Aaron Manning has extensive work experience in the field of interpretation and creative programming. From 2016 onwards, they worked at Historic Royal Palaces as an Interpretation Manager, overseeing various projects such as The Wolsey Rooms, Permissible Beauty, and Halloween After Dark. These projects involved curating galleries, organizing exhibitions, and creating immersive experiences using AV, lighting, set design, and live actors. Prior to this, Aaron served as the Head of Historical Interpretation at Warwick Castle from 2011 to 2016.

From 2013 to 2015, Aaron Manning attended The University of Sheffield and obtained a Master's degree in Modern History.
